We came as a group of four for dinner. The restaurant had a bustling local vibe but was not crowded. Service was fast and attentive. They offered a decent wine list, as well as non-alcoholic beer and mocktails. For starters, we ordered the cheese board and sesame bread. My friends enjoyed their pork chop and chicken mains, but my vegetarian Reginetti pasta with stacciatella cheese lacked flavor. The restaurant felt overpriced and I wouldn't return.
